The majority of poker players will bet on anything. Whether it is credit card roulette after a meal with friends or betting what flavour lollipop comes out of the vending machine if there are odds available they will bet on it.

Sports betting is a big favourite of many poker players and one high-stakes guru who loves to bet on sports is Ilari Sahamies also known online as 'Ziigmund'

In Ziigmund's native Finland, ice hockey is the biggest sport and for yeas he has supported a team called HIFK who he went to go watch in a match against JYP with some friends. In typical Ziigmund style, the beer was flowing and with the match poised at 3-3, one of Ziigmund's friends thought a bet would be a good idea.

His idea was that whichever team lost, their supporters had to have that teams logo tattooed onto their person. Naturally Ziigmund and his friend Heikki Paasonen said yes and after a last-minute point from JYP, the HIFK boys had lost the bet and needed to have themselves "inked."

Luckily for Ziigmund and Paasonen the tattooist at the Blue Dragon tattoo studio in Helsinki was also a HIFK fan so each tattoo was applied with precision and treated like a work of art, with Ziigmund opting to have the tattoo, shown in the picture at the top of this article, on his side.

When asked about his new body modification, Ziigmund said, "It's cool. I've been a fan since I was 9-years old so I don't mind at all."

In my opinion he should have had to have the opposing teams emblem tattooed on himself to make it a better bet but each to their own I guess!
